A cold front coming across the Great Lakes into the Northeast will produce a band of heavy thunderstorms today. Another old front stretching from the Carolina’s and across the South will also be a focal point for for heavy thunderstorms today. In both areas, the impacts will be strong winds and hail with the storms. This is not a tornado situation but if an area would have a tornado, it will be across southeast Virginia and eastern North Carolina.
